Output d3588dee273c2724fcca523d51b43c0fe4cc3c8bda4041f6ab4bd54d5a465e7d:15

value
706532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28f845a4c27fff08c529acfb44a7fc9a3c8b0a97 OP_EQUAL
address
35ReNThNe94ZJSA7k7qciJWDSp5E2GqrXW
transaction
d3588dee273c2724fcca523d51b43c0fe4cc3c8bda4041f6ab4bd54d5a465e7d
spent
true